Lektionsindhold -- Tastaturgenvej: 'u'  Forrige side: Scope og storage classes [Section] -- Tastaturgenvej: 'p'  Næste side: Storage class auto -- Tastaturgenvej: 'n'  Forelæsningsnoter - alle slides sammen  Lærebog -- Tastaturgenvej: 'v'  Alfabetisk indeks  Hjælp om disse noter  Kursets hjemmeside    Datatyper - slide 18 : 24

Scope

Scope reglerne bruges til at afgøre i hvilke programdele et navn er gyldigt.

På dansk kan vi bruge ordet 'virkefelt' i stedet for 'scope'.

I store programmer bruges det samme navn ofte i forskellige scopes med forskellige betydninger.

Scope af et navn er de dele af en programtekst hvor navnet er kendt og tilgængeligt

block-prog.c
Illustration af scope i tre indlejrede blokke.
block-prog-output
Output fra programmet.